The new school year is just around the corner, and local children from Community’s Child, 1736 Family Crisis Center, All People’s Community Center and students represented by the TFS Field organization are heading back to school prepared and in style!
Thanks to many generous associates and business partners across TFS HQ, over 450 Los Angeles area students were adopted and given the tools they need to start the school year off right. Over 60 TFS HQ volunteers stuffed backpacks with piles of school supplies purchased by associates. In addition, TFS associated from around the country also purchased supplies and over 2,500 backpacks for the organizations they support in their local communities!
According to the Alliance for Excellent Education and the U.S. Census, 40% of children living in poverty aren’t prepared for primary schooling, and dropout rates for 16-24 year olds living in low income situations are seven times more likely to drop out of school than those from families with higher incomes. By donating much needed school supplies, TFS associates will help local children remove a barrier so they may focus on the important job of learning.
Deserving children, ranging from kindergarten to 12th grade, and their appreciative families attended back to school parties at their organizations to receive their school supplies. Each child received an age-appropriate backpack stuffed with paper, pencils, markers, rulers, highlighters, glue sticks and much more. TFS associates were on hand to distribute the backpacks and wish the children success and encouragement for the upcoming school year.
